Cruising With a Dog
It’s quite an accomplishment that Blondie was able to cruise with her mom, because typically, it can be very hard to find a pet-friendly cruise.
According to Cruise Critic, Cunard’s Queen Mary 2 is the only cruise that allows pets to board, though a company called Cruise Tails is partnering with lines like Margaritaville to pilot dog-friendly cruises, so there’s a chance these could end up catching on if they’re popular enough.
As far as Royal Caribbean goes (the line that Blondie and her mom were sailing with), as of 2025, only service animals are allowed on board. If they’re in public areas, they must be leashed, and dogs aren’t allowed in the pools or spas. They also must have the proper documentations and proof of immunization to board.
